Evolving Conveyancing: Developing Trust in The Sector

The recent Residential Conveyancing Pricing & Attitudes Survey, conducted by Big Yellow Penguin and Bold Legal Group, shone a light on some uncomfortable truths for the sector. 

The findings revealed a profession full of individual confidence but collective uncertainty. While 80% of conveyancers feel confident setting their own fees, only 23% believe the sector as a whole shares that confidence. With fees for a straightforward registered freehold purchase for properties valued at under 300k ranging from under £1,200 to over £3,000, it’s not hard to see why consumers are sometimes left confused. 

But amid this variation lies an extraordinary insight uncovered by BYP and BLG: 63% of clients rarely or never query additional charges. That tells us one thing very clearly - consumers trust their solicitor’s expertise. The challenge for the profession isn’t whether clients accept fees, but whether firms are packaging and presenting them in a way that builds transparency, confidence, and long-term trust.

A New Consumer Experience 

Whilst the report emphasises consumers rarely challenge fees, we’d like to consider how often are they assuming they’ve been referred to the “best” or “fairest” option?  

Where typically a consumer may be directed to a partner firm by an estate agent or home builder; the F4LPlus journey is entirely different. It’s one where the consumer is actively engaged, weighing their options and making a conscious, informed decision about who to instruct.  

Interestingly, we’ve seen strong evidence that consumers do not always choose the cheapest firm. For example, 43% of consumers shortlisted a firm that was not the lowest-cost option, highlighting that decision-making is based on perceived overall value, not price alone.
